Kuwaiti GCC Nationals Visa-Free Entry

Citizens of GCC member states may enter Kuwait without a visa, using their national ID or passport instead of applying in advance.

Who it is for

  • Citizens of the five other GCC member states

What you can do

  • Enter Kuwait without applying for a visa
  • Travel using a GCC national ID card or passport

Requirements

  • Hold the nationality of another GCC member state -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, Qatar, Bahrain or Oman
  • Carry a valid GCC national ID card or a valid passport as proof of citizenship
  • The travel document must be current - expired or damaged ID cards may not be accepted at the border

How to apply

  • No visa application is required and no fee is charged
  • Present your GCC national ID card or passport to immigration at the Kuwaiti port of entry
  • Where e-Gate facilities are available to GCC nationals, entry can be completed at the automated gate

Documents you may need

  • A valid GCC national ID card, or
  • A valid passport from your GCC country of citizenship
